Inspection firm lands £275,000 investment

AN Annitsford firm has secured £275,000 worth of investment to enable it to fulfil a new contract with a global drilling contractor.

Cenelec Standards Inspections (CSI) helps plants handling potentially explosive materials – such as oil rigs and refineries, distilleries and chemical factories – to meet their health and safety obligations.

The Apex Business Village firm has landed a new deal with Weatherford Drilling International, one of the largest global providers of products and services to the drilling industry.

Workers at CSI will now take responsibility for the compliance inspections required for its fleet of more than 200 drilling rigs worldwide.

To help provide the cash needed to pay for the new equipment that contract will require, CSI has been given £275,000 worth of investment by the Finance for Business North East Growth Fund, administered by Newcastle-based NEL Fund Managers.
